Why Does Advance Booking Matter for Business Flights to India?
Booking business flights in advance is one of the most reliable ways to reduce costs. Airlines often reward early planners with better prices, especially for high-demand routes to India.
- Lower Fares Released Early – Airlines usually release their cheapest seats months in advance.
- More Seat Choices – Booking early ensures better seating options, like aisle or front-row business seats.
- Avoiding Price Hikes – As departure dates approach, airlines raise fares due to high demand.
- Predictable Scheduling – Early booking helps align your flight schedule with business commitments.
How Does Flexibility in Travel Dates Help Save Costs?
Business travellers often prefer set schedules, but being slightly flexible can significantly lower fares. Adjusting departure and return dates by even a day can make a big difference.
- Mid-Week Departures – Flying on Tuesdays or Wednesdays is often cheaper than weekends.
- Avoiding Peak Seasons – Prices rise during holidays and festival seasons like Diwali or Christmas.
- Red-Eye Flights – Overnight flights are usually priced lower and save hotel expenses.
- Flexible Returns – Extending your stay by a day can sometimes reduce the cost of return flights.

Why Should Corporate Travellers Compare Airlines and Routes?
Not all airlines offer the same pricing structure for business flights to India. Exploring different carriers and routes can unlock hidden savings.
- Direct vs. Connecting Flights – Direct flights are faster but pricier; one-stop routes may cut fares.
- Regional Hubs – Flying via hubs like Dubai, Doha, or Singapore can reduce total costs.
- Different Carriers – Middle Eastern airlines like Emirates and Qatar Airways often have competitive pricing.
- Mix and Match Tickets – Booking outbound and inbound journeys on separate airlines can sometimes be cheaper.
How Can Travel Agents and Consolidators Help Save Money?
Even in the age of online booking, travel agents and consolidators remain valuable for securing discounted business fares.
- Negotiated Fares – Agents often access corporate discounts not listed online.
- Bulk Booking Advantages – Consolidators book in bulk and pass savings to clients.
- Customized Itineraries – Agents can create routes that balance cost and convenience.
- Last-Minute Options – For urgent travel, consolidators may offer cheaper alternatives than direct airline sites.
Why Are Loyalty Programs a Must for Frequent Corporate Travellers?
Airline loyalty programs can transform expensive business travel into a more cost-effective experience. Regular travellers to India benefit significantly from accumulating miles and status.
- Redeem Miles for Upgrades – Use miles to upgrade from economy or premium economy.
- Elite Status Perks – Frequent flyers enjoy priority boarding, free upgrades, and reduced fares.
- Partner Airline Benefits – Miles can be redeemed across alliances like Star Alliance or Oneworld.
- Faster Rewards with Credit Cards – Co-branded credit cards accelerate point accumulation.
How Do Corporate Travel Programs Cut Costs for Businesses?
Many companies negotiate corporate contracts with airlines to make regular travel more affordable. These agreements are especially useful for teams frequently flying to India.
- Discounted Bulk Fares – Lower rates for companies booking multiple tickets.
- Flexible Change Policies – Easier to adjust dates without heavy penalties.
- Added Perks – Benefits like lounge access or additional baggage often included.
- Streamlined Management – Simplified booking platforms save both time and money.
Why Consider Alternative Airports When Flying to India?
Flying into less congested or secondary airports in India can sometimes be more affordable than choosing major hubs like Delhi or Mumbai.
- Secondary Cities – Cities like Bengaluru, Hyderabad, or Chennai may offer lower fares.
- Nearby International Hubs – Landing in Colombo or Dubai and connecting domestically can be cost-effective.
- Regional Variations – Some Indian cities have lower landing fees, reflected in fares.
- Less Demand – Routes to smaller airports often cost less due to lower competition.

Why Should Travellers Watch for Last-Minute Upgrade Opportunities?
Even if you’ve booked economy or premium economy, airlines often release unsold business seats at reduced rates close to departure.
- Upgrade Bidding – Some airlines let you bid for available upgrades.
- Check-In Discounts – Online check-in often reveals lower-priced upgrades.
- Gate Counter Deals – At the airport, airlines may offer last-minute upgrade promotions.
- Loyalty Priorities – Frequent flyer members are more likely to receive discounted upgrade offers.

Is Premium Economy a Good Alternative to Business Class?
For corporate travellers balancing cost with comfort, premium economy can be a practical alternative when business fares are high.
- Extra Space – More legroom and wider seats than standard economy.
- Upgraded Dining – Better meal service compared to economy class.
- Priority Check-In – Many airlines provide faster boarding for premium economy passengers.
- Cheaper Upgrades – Easier and more affordable to upgrade from premium economy to business.
Why Is Timing Crucial for Affordable Business Travel to India?
Understanding when to travel is just as important as how you book. Seasonality plays a major role in airfare fluctuations.
- Avoid Festivals – Fares spike during Diwali, Christmas, and New Year.
- Monitor Business Events – International conferences and trade shows increase ticket demand.
- Summer Savings – Travel in May or June often brings lower fares.
- Mid-Week Advantage – Tuesdays and Wednesdays consistently offer cheaper flights.
